中文版
 
Understanding OpenVPN Vulnerabilities: RCE and LPE Explained
2024-08-13 10:16:31 Reads: 10
Explore the recent OpenVPN flaws that could lead to serious security breaches.

Introduction to OpenVPN Security Vulnerabilities

OpenVPN is a widely-used open-source VPN (Virtual Private Network) solution that provides secure point-to-point or site-to-site connections in routed or bridged configurations. Its popularity stems from its robust encryption and flexibility, making it essential for protecting sensitive data over the internet. However, recent disclosures by Microsoft about four medium-severity security flaws in OpenVPN have raised significant concerns regarding the potential for remote code execution (RCE) and local privilege escalation (LPE). Understanding these vulnerabilities is crucial for organizations relying on OpenVPN for secure communications.

How the Vulnerabilities Work in Practice

The disclosed vulnerabilities can be exploited by attackers to create a chain of events leading to RCE and LPE. RCE allows an attacker to execute arbitrary code on a remote system, while LPE enables them to gain elevated privileges on that system. In practical terms, this means that an attacker could potentially take control of a targeted endpoint, manipulate system configurations, access sensitive information, or even deploy malware.

For instance, an attacker might exploit a vulnerability in the way OpenVPN handles certain packets or configurations. By crafting malicious packets, they could trick the OpenVPN server or client into executing unauthorized commands. Once they gain RCE, they could then escalate their privileges to gain full control over the system, effectively turning the VPN connection into a gateway for broader network access.

Underlying Principles of OpenVPN Security

The security of OpenVPN relies heavily on its use of encryption protocols and the management of keys and certificates. It employs SSL/TLS for key exchange, which is designed to secure the data being transmitted. However, vulnerabilities often stem from improper handling of inputs or misconfigurations that can be exploited by attackers.

Preventive Measures: To mitigate the risks associated with these vulnerabilities, users should:

  • Regularly update OpenVPN to the latest version, which includes patches for known vulnerabilities.
  • Implement strict access controls and monitoring on VPN endpoints to detect unauthorized access attempts.
  • Use firewalls and intrusion detection systems to filter and monitor traffic for suspicious activity.
  • Educate users about safe practices when configuring VPN settings to prevent misconfigurations that could be exploited.

Related Technical Points

In addition to the specific vulnerabilities disclosed, it's essential to consider other security measures that complement OpenVPN. This includes the use of IPSec, another widely used VPN protocol that offers different security features. Additionally, organizations may benefit from implementing multi-factor authentication (MFA) to provide an extra layer of security beyond just VPN access.

By staying informed about potential vulnerabilities and adopting best practices in VPN security, organizations can better protect themselves against the risks associated with RCE and LPE in OpenVPN and similar software.

 
Scan to use notes to record any inspiration
© 2024 ittrends.news  Beijing Three Programmers Information Technology Co. Ltd Terms Privacy Contact us
Bear's Home  Investment Edge